The SIP will organize General Assembly in DR

Miami.- The Inter American Press Association (IAPA) will organize its 81st General Assembly in the Dominican Republic from October 16 to 19 of this year, a meeting that will pay special attention to the situation of press freedom in America, and will have a look at artificial intelligence. The meeting, which will take place in Punta Cana, will include conferences by journalists such as the Venezuelan Boris Muñoz, from The New York Times; Jon Lee Anderson, from The New Yorker; or the Nicaraguan exiled in Costa Rica Carlos Fernando Chamorro, the SIP reported this Friday in a statement.

In addition, panels and presentations will be developed focusing on "freedom of the press and democracy, sustainability and business models, digital transformation, innovation, or artificial intelligence applied to journalism". During the meeting, the country reports on the state of press freedom will also be presented, and the SIP 2025 Journalism Excellence Awards will be presented. The SIP is a non-profit entity dedicated to the defense and promotion of freedom of the press and expression.
